## 🌈 Understanding Azure Blob Storage 🌈
Okay, so first things first—what is Azure Blob Storage, anyway? In simple terms, it’s a cloud-based storage solution designed for storing massive amounts of unstructured data. This can be anything from images, videos, and text files to logs and backups. I remember my first encounter—it felt like navigating a maze! But here’s the kicker: the tier system can really help manage expenses without sacrificing performance. Trust me, when I finally figured it out, it felt like finding a cheat code!
Now onto the blob types:
– **Block blobs** are great for streaming and storing documents, images, and backups.
– **Append blobs** are for scenarios where data is continually appended, like logs.
– **Page blobs** are awesome for those high-performance applications needing random read/write operations like VMs.
Matching your data with the right blob type, combined with the appropriate tier, can make a massive difference. Not only can it improve performance, but it can also slay those pesky costs lurking in your cloud bill. ## 🚀 The Hot Tier: Best for Frequent Access 🚀
Now, let’s dive into the Hot tier. This baby is your go-to for data that needs to be accessed frequently. Think of it as your trusty pair of sneakers—you wear them often, and they’re built for performance! This tier is the bees’ knees when it comes to active data workloads.
One major advantage is the low latency for data access. Who doesn’t love speed? When I first used this tier for my e-commerce site, it was like upgrading from dial-up to fiber optic; the difference was night and day! Common use cases include content distribution for websites and app data for online transaction processing.
But here’s the thing—if you’re swimming in a sea of customer transactions or regularly updating your website content, this tier is your best bud. Don’t be like me and try to save a few bucks by shoving everything into the Cool tier when you’re actually hitting that data hard. You’ll end up frustrated with long wait times and poor performance.
So, if you care about fast access and an active workflow, the Hot tier is where you wanna be!
## ❄️ The Cool Tier: Cost-Effective for Infrequently Accessed Data ❄️
Now, let’s talk about the Cool tier. It’s kind of like the cozy blanket you whip out now and then—perfect for scenarios where you hardly need to access that data but still want to keep it handy. It serves a very specific purpose, and boy, does it do it well!
So, what’s the main draw? This tier has lower storage costs than the Hot tier, making it a fantastic option for those infrequent access occasions. I learned this the hard way when I tried stashing backup data in the Hot tier, and the monthly bill climbed faster than I could say “Azure.” Common scenarios for the Cool tier include backup data that isn’t hit often and long-term data storage with predictable access patterns.
If your organization has data that you rarely dig into but can’t afford to lose, the Cool tier is financially smarter. Seriously, take it from someone who overpaid for lazy data management in my early days of cloud storage. Utilizing this tier effectively means not throwing away cash for something you rarely touch!
## 🌌 The Archive Tier: Optimal for Rarely Accessed Data 🌌
Shifting gears to the Archive tier feels a bit like hitting the slow lane. Imagine you’ve got stacks of old boxes in your garage, filled with memorabilia you might pull out once every few years. That’s the Archive tier in a nutshell. It’s all about long-term data retention for files that you hardly ever access!
The key benefits here? Let’s talk cost. The Archive tier significantly cuts storage expenses, allowing for a leaner budget. It’s designed to retain compliance and regulatory data or even old project files that might be relevant someday. I can’t tell you how many past projects I hoarded in my main workspace—only to realize I could just archive them and save money!
Common use cases are compliance data, regulatory archiving, and old documents that don’t need frequent access. Here’s my pro tip: Do not confuse infrequent access with needing to keep things in Hot or Cool. Make that leap to the Archive tier for those dusty files and save yourself some serious cash!
## 💰 Cost Management and Performance Considerations 💰
When it comes to storage costs, understanding the differences between Hot, Cool, and Archive tiers is key. Let’s break down the factors influencing your tier selection.
– **Access frequency:** Sounds straightforward, right? The more you access data, the more you should lean towards the Hot tier.
– **Data volume:** Higher volumes typically mean considering lower-cost tiers, but don’t overdo it.
– **Retention policy**: Understanding how long you need to keep data can guide decisions.
Now, if you’re looking to save some bucks, monitoring your data access patterns can be enlightening. I once had two separate projects endlessly consuming storage costs before realizing one was outdated. Utilizing lifecycle management policies allowed me to automate transitions between tiers and keep my budget in check!
Play it smart, keep an eye on your tier selections, and you’ll be surprised at how much you can save.
## 🔄 Transitioning Between Tiers 🔄
Alright, so you’re sold on these tiers and ready to manage your data like a pro. But how the heck do you move blobs between storage tiers? It’s easier than you might think.
You can use tools like:
– **Azure Portal**: Graphical and user-friendly for those less technically inclined.
– **Azure CLI and PowerShell**: For those of us who like to flex their coding muscles.
– **Azure Storage SDKs**: Perfect for integrating storage management into apps.
Best practices include ensuring your blobs are regularly reviewed. I made the mistake of not checking my blobs often, leading to unexpected costs during slower seasons. Ugh, just a little planning goes a long way!
Transition with care, and use automated scripts for optimization where possible. Trust me, preventing downtime while making tier transitions is worth its weight in gold!
